wells fargo logo Wells Fargo Announces $100M Solar Project

Wells Fargo just announced that it intends to pony up $100 million for new solar projects being developed by Enfinity America Corp.

Why would they do such a thing?

Because solar continues to be a booming business, and there’s a lot of money to be made in the solar game.

Wells Fargo, just like Citigroup and U.S. Bancorp, which have both been very active in the clean energy space, has already invested $2.7 billion in more than 300 projects since 2006.

Enfinity is one of the world’s largest solar development companies on the planet, with activities in North America, Europe and Asia. The company has developed some of the largest solar projects in the world, and it continues to expand its operations on a global scale.
